Netanyahu : "I'm willing to have one-on-one meeting with Abbas"

In press conference with French PM, the Israeli premier stresses direct negotiations are 'the only way to proceed to peace,' offering a different initiative to the French.

Published in YNet, 23 May 2016

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u on Monday reiterated Israel's objection to a multilateral French peace initiative, calling on Palestinian president Mahmoud Abbas to meet with him and hold direct talks instead. "I'm willing to come to the Élysée Palace and have a one-on-one conversation with Abbas, with all issues on the table, including the settlements," Netanyahu told a joint press conference with French Prime Minister Manuel Valls, who is visiting Israel.

The French initiative, which calls for an international peace conference, "will not encourage peace between Israel. It's impossible to reach peace n international forums like the UN, where there's an attempt to dictate conditions," Netanyahu said. Read more.
